Marino ABP 27

By combining 50 years of experience with a advanced design, innovations and patented solutions Marino makes the dreams of todays’s boater come true. The first boat in its category corresponds perfectly to its name: APB – All Purpose Boat.

Day cruiser turns into sports boat - The new all Purpose Boat APB designed by Marino is perfectly suited for the urban boater’s needs. It is a day cruiser that by a flick of a switch turns into a sports boat. It also has all the features that are needed for a safe and roomy coaster for the islanders. The Marino APB brings a whole new dimension to boating. A practical “walk-around”, a sporty sunny day-cruiser, a hard-top for overcast weather as well as a pleasantly ample cabin cruiser – Marino APB is all the things.

Accomodation for six people - After a sunny day the interior of the boat turns into a lounging area in a moment. There is a fridge and an ice box under the driver’s seat. As an option there is room for a practical sink and stove, “galley module”. WC and a chance to hang your clothes are prudent luxuries in boating. There is plenty of storage room under the seats. Reversing the driver’s seat gives you a saloon that seats six people.

Construction - Marino has worked closely with infusion consultants DIAB for the layup specifications, so it comes as no surprise to find extensive use of lightweight sandwich construction and a partly cored hull. Of particular note is the unique silver grey metal flake gelcoat (for both hull and upper wheelhouse) which will be a signature feature of all APBs. The finish is protected by clear lacquer applied to the mould before the gelcoat itself is sprayed on.

A superb performer, 300hp Volvo Penta D4 diesel will cruise the ABP 27 at a fast 28 knots and reach above 36 knots top.

Technical details
Producer: MARINO (FI)
LOA: 26'89 ft
LOA: 8,20 m
Beam: 2,90 m
Draught: 1,00 m
Displacement: 3.200 kg
Fuel tank: 290 l
Max. passengers: 6
Berths: 4
Engine: 300 HP
